LOINC Code 77943-9: S. mansoni+haematobium+intercalatum HA (S) [Titer]

77943-9 is a LOINC code used to identify S. mansoni+haematobium+intercalatum HA (S) [Titer] in laboratory and clinical observation data. You may see this code in lab systems, lab reports, EHR exports, interoperability feeds, or other structured clinical data exchanges. LOINC codes identify tests, measurements, observations, survey items, and clinical questions in a standardized way. It is associated with the component Schistosoma mansoni+haematobium+intercalatum. It is commonly used with the system or sample type Ser.

Key facts

  • Schistosoma mansoni+haematobium+intercalatum [Titer] in Serum by Hemagglutination
  • Schistosoma mansoni+haematobium+intercalatum
  • For detection of Schistosoma mansoni, Schistosoma haematobium, and Schistosoma intercalatum, for patients suffering from Schistosomiasis (Bilharziasi). This term was created for, but not limited in use to, the submitter's Fumouze Diagnostics Schistosomiasis test kit.
